Overview of the Real Estate Market in Fraser Valley, Surrey, Langley and Delta

The real estate market in Fraser Valley, Surrey, Langley and Delta is an important part of the Greater Vancouver area. With a population of over 2 million people, these four cities have become an attractive option for those looking to purchase or rent a home. The real estate market in this region has seen steady growth over the past few years, with increased demand from both local and foreign buyers.

In the coming 10 years, the real estate market in Fraser Valley, Surrey, Langley and Delta is expected to remain strong as more people move into these areas due to its proximity to their workplace and to be in a mix of ethnicity. 

The popular areas to buy a home in Surrey are White Rock, Clayton, Cloverdale, Guildford, Fraser heights, Panorama ridge, Sullivan and Fleetwood.

The popular areas in Delta to buy a home are in Sunshine hills, Nordel English buff, Boundary beach.

The popular areas to buy a home in Langley are Willoughby heights, Brookswood, Aldergrove, Walnut grove.

Pros vs Cons : Should You Choose a Town House or Duplex/ Single family larger home? 

Deciding between a Town house and a duplex / Single family larger home in Langley, Delta or Surrey can be a tough decision. There are pros and cons to both types of residences. Duplex and single Houses offer more privacy, space and potential for customization while hi maintenance can be an overwhelming task, as these are not maintained by any strata and there are no monthly fees to be paid. These offer the potential for rental income with a seperate entrance and can be great mortgage helpers. Both have their advantages and disadvantages, so it is important to weigh your options carefully before making your decision. If a younger family or a firmst time home buyer or down sizing, it's best to opt for a townhouse. If a very large family and many bread earners, the single family home will be more suitable. While Duplex homes are more for a smaller family with teenage children.
